Discovering Geometry Day 35 5.1 Polygon Sum Conjecture o Daily Openers o Check homework 5.1 Polygon Sum Conjecture Create a chart with the number of sides of a polygon and the sum of the measures of the interior angles. Do you notice a pattern? Find a model (formula) that gives the angle sum for any polygon given the number of sides. # of sides of polygon Sum of the angle measures 3 4 5 6 7 8 … n 180 ? ? ? ? ? … ? Conjecture – the sum of the measures of the interior angles of a polygon is: (n-2) · 180 where n is the number of sides of the polygon. Ex. Find the sum of the interior angles of a dodecagon. Ex.
